Chestnut Surname Meaning

From Where Does The Surname Originate? meaning and history

This surname is derived from a geographical locality. 'at the chestnut,' from residence by a chestnut-tree; compare Nash, Rowntree, Crabtree, Oake, &c. This surname, while very rare in England, has at some period crossed the Atlantic, and has now many representatives.

A Dictionary of English and Welsh Surnames (1896) by Charles Wareing Endell Bardsley

Chestnut Last Name Facts

Where Does The Last Name Chestnut Come From? nationality or country of origin

Chestnut occurs in The United States more than any other country or territory. It may also occur as a variant:. Click here to see other potential spellings of this surname.

How Common Is The Last Name Chestnut? popularity and diffusion

This surname is the 46,075th most prevalent surname on a global scale, held by around 1 in 647,494 people. This surname occurs mostly in The Americas, where 86 percent of Chestnut reside; 85 percent reside in North America and 85 percent reside in Anglo-North America. It is also the 1,125,792nd most widespread first name internationally, held by 74 people.

The surname is most commonly held in The United States, where it is held by 10,715 people, or 1 in 33,827. In The United States it is most numerous in: South Carolina, where 10 percent are found, Florida, where 7 percent are found and Georgia, where 7 percent are found. Excluding The United States this last name occurs in 30 countries. It is also found in Canada, where 2 percent are found and New Zealand, where 1 percent are found.

Chestnut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Chestnut has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people carrying the Chestnut surname increased 817 percent between 1880 and 2014; in Scotland it increased 163 percent between 1881 and 2014; in England it increased 525 percent between 1881 and 2014 and in Ireland it declined 99 percent between 1901 and 2014.

Chestnut Last Name Statistics demography

The religious adherence of those holding the surname is primarily Presbyterian (95%) in Ireland.

In The United States Chestnut are 15.35% more likely to be registered with the Republican Party than the national average, with 62.12% registered with the political party.

The amount Chestnut earn in different countries varies somewhat. In United States they earn 9.77% less than the national average, earning $38,932 USD per year and in Canada they earn 2.56% less than the national average, earning $48,411 CAD per year.
